FX Networks have dissed Courteney Cox Arquette’s Dirt. The show will not be picked up for a third Season.

Cox announced the news at an AIDS benefit, “A Time for Heroes” Celebrity Carnival.

Dirt followed the work-obsessed and emotionally unavailable DirtNow magazine editor-in-chief Lucy Spiller during her day-to-day pursuits for glossy celebrity scandals. It aired in Australia on MovieExtra.

The show recently parodied the lives of real A-listers, including Britney Spears, Paris Hilton and Madonna.

“We’re developing all kinds of stuff right now,” Cox said about her and hubby David Arquette and their production company, Coquette Productions. “We’ll be producing more stuff together, for sure.”
